Limited Lifetime Warranty
Yes, DeWalt drill bits do come with a limited lifetime warranty. This warranty covers defects in materials and workmanship for the lifetime of the drill bit. However, it’s important to note that the warranty does not cover normal wear and tear or misuse.
Warranty Coverage
The limited lifetime warranty provided by DeWalt covers the following:
- Defects in materials
- Defects in workmanship
- Premature wear or breakage
Warranty Duration
The limited lifetime warranty is valid for the lifetime of the drill bit. However, it’s important to note that the warranty is only valid for the original purchaser and is not transferable.
Warranty Exceptions
The limited lifetime warranty does not cover the following:
- Normal wear and tear
- Misuse
- Abuse
- Alterations
- Repairs made by unauthorized personnel
Warranty Registration
To activate the limited lifetime warranty, you must register your DeWalt drill bits within 30 days of purchase. You can register your drill bits online at DeWalt’s website or by mail.
Warranty Claim Process
To make a warranty claim, you must contact DeWalt’s customer service department. You will be required to provide proof of purchase and a description of the defect. DeWalt will then evaluate the claim and determine whether the drill bit is covered under warranty.
Repair or Replacement
If DeWalt determines that the drill bit is covered under warranty, they will either repair or replace the drill bit at their discretion. In most cases, DeWalt will replace the drill bit with a new one.
Other Warranty Information
In addition to the limited lifetime warranty, DeWalt also offers a 90-day money-back guarantee on all of their drill bits. This guarantee allows you to return the drill bits for a full refund if you are not satisfied with their performance.
